SARASOTA COUNTY DEPUTIES SAY A SERVICE STATION WAS TARGETED FOR THE SECOND TIME IN TWO WEEKS, AND THEY BELIEVE THE SAME MAN TRIED TO ROB IT AGAIN. DEPUTIES RESPONDED TO THE SAVE-ON GAS STATION AT 2522 STICKNEY POINT ROAD AT AROUND 8PM LAST NIGHT. THE SUSPECT WAS ARMED WITH A KNIFE AND DEMANDED CASH FROM THE CLERK. HOWEVER, THE CLERK THREATENED TO TASE THE SUSPECT AND HE FLED THE SCENE. HE IS DESCRIBED AS A WHITE MAN BETWEEN EIGHTEEN AND TWENTY YEARS OLD; 5’7 135 POUNDS. HE WAS WEARING A BLACK HOODIE AND BLUE JEANS AND HAD A STOCKING COVERING HIS FACE.
